Hello Tracy, 

Another suggestion for having JAWS to not cut out when it is not speaking for a while is to use use JAWS' built-in feature for this. No need to install a separate app. HERE's how to get to it: 

1. Press Insert+6 (six on the number row of the keyboard, above letter Y) 
2. Press Control+Shift+D to modify the 'Default' user settings
3. Type in the word “Avoid” in the search edit field that comes up in the settings center app. JAWS will announce whatever search results 1 of 1 or something. But the first choice among the setting results is one called, “Avoide Speech Cut off when Wearing Bluetooth Headset or some Sound Cards.” 
4. Once you find the above setting, toggle it on by hitting space bar, then tab to the OK button.

> I am having the problem with sound cutting out from a hard-wired speaker after Jaws has been quiet for a minute.  I tell Jaws to read, or move my cursor, and it doesn't start talking until the middle of the line.  
> 
> I located the instructions Jaws has for fixing this problem by continually sending silence to the speaker, but my version of Jaws doesn't have the settings described in the fix.  
> 
> I am running Jaws 2020.2001.  I am not going to update my Jaws version.  I sweated blood getting it to work with terminal emulation, and I was not able to replicate what I did on any other laptop, so I'm not making any major changes.  
> 
> That given, is there anything I can do to stop the audio starting late? I could call Jaws tech support, but I don't have much confidence they'd be able to help me with my older version of Jaws.
